Louis Jordan was a fine jazz player, but his fame lay more in the direction of novelty and entertainment with a healthy dose of blues and what came to be known as Rhythm and Blues (and early Rock and Roll). Here, he is at the start of his bandleading career with some great arrangements of blues and old standards featuring himself on alto and baritone saxes along with Courtney Williams, Lem Johnson, Stafford Simon, Clarence Johnson, Arnold Thomas and others.
